Note Cisco recommends using Cisco Configuration Profession al Express to perform the initial configuration on the router because it provides a web-based graphical-user interface (GUI). Using the Cisco Setup Command Facility Cisco Setup Command Facility lets you configure the initial router settings through a configuration dialog.
